I am just setting up varnish for my team. And i want to know: if my application does not currently send any cache-control header then what is the behavior of the varnish cache. Does it cache anyway or we need to explicitly send cache-control header with max-age value so that varnish can cache that. I have set up varnish to cache 200, 404, 400 status code response. Thanks.

This depends on a number of factors: Varnish will not cache any requests where the client sends a
Coookieheader, or if the server sends a response with aSet-Cookieheader. You also can't cachePOSTrequests as they are not idempotent.That said, if a request does not have cookies attached, and is a
GETrequest, varnish is set to cache a request for 120s by default. This is determined by thedefault_ttlsetting in varnish, and again would only apply to requests that are cache-able in varnish (even without setting acache-controlheader).From the Varnish documentation:
